Commentators often dismiss Union general George G. Meade when discussing the great leaders of the Civil War. But in this long-anticipated book, Kent Masterson Brown draws on an expansive archive to reappraise Meade's leadership during the Battle of Gettysburg.

An instructive book about Civil War generalship that will engage and inform anyone interested in the dynamics of command from the perspective of those in charge."-- Library Journal, In this meticulously researched new book, a Civil War expert presents a refreshingly complex view of the matter - and rises to Meade's defense."-- Christian Science Monitor, In this meticulously researched new book, a Civil War expert presents a refreshingly complex view of the matter - and rises to Meade's defense."-- Christian Science Monitor's Top 10 Books of June, Meade at Gettysburg is an important contribution to Civil War literature...Brown's mastery of manuscript and published primary materials is immediately evident..His narrative recounts in astonishing granularity Meade's command decisions and those of his principal subordinates across the course of the campaign."-- Civil War Book Review, Meticulously researched and masterfully written." -- Civil War Monitor's Best Civil War Books of 2021, Brown breaks new ground on a topic that is well-trodden...dissected the summer of 1863 in a masterful fashion and offers a new interpretation of the event by focusing on the actions and decisions [of Meade]." - Pennsylvania Heritage, Brown is a good storyteller. His prose is engaging, and the book is difficult to put down."-- Emerging Civil War, Brown's book is the most thorough and authoritative study of Meade's generalship to appear in a generation, edging out even John Gregory Selby's excellent 2018 book "Meade: The Price of Command, 1863-1865" - but that command, at its moment of crisis, is still intensely up for debate."--Steve Donoghue, Christian Science Monitor
